Paper Abstract:
|
In the framework of the eContentplus project KeytoNature (K2N), interactive e-tools, both mobile and Web-based, to
identify organisms are developed for teaching and learning purposes. In this paper, the expert evaluation of one such
mobile tool is presented and its shortcomings for learning are discussed. |
